1. Coursera – Graphic Design Specialization by California Institute of the Arts

If you’re looking for a comprehensive, self-paced graphic design course, Coursera offers an excellent Graphic Design Specialization by the California Institute of the Arts (CalArts). You can audit the course for free, which allows you to access all the course materials, including videos and lectures, without paying. If you wish to receive a certificate, there’s a paid option, but auditing the course allows you to learn without any financial commitment.

The specialization consists of five courses:

• Fundamentals of Graphic Design: Learn the basics of color, typography, and image-making.

• Typography: Dive into the world of fonts, typesetting, and designing typographic posters.

• Imagemaking: Explore the techniques of creating visual compositions using Adobe tools.

• History of Graphic Design: A fascinating look at the evolution of graphic design through the 20th century.

• Branding: Learn how to design logos and brand identities, crucial skills for any designer.

Duration: 6 months (approx. 3 hours per week).

Cost: Free to audit, with an option to pay for certification (€42/month).

2. Kadenze – Introduction to Graphic Design History

For those interested in the rich history of graphic design, Kadenze offers a free course titled Introduction to Graphic Design History. This course is designed to provide insights into the origins and evolution of graphic design, with a focus on how graphic design has influenced and been influenced by cultural and social movements.

The course covers:

• The beginnings of typography and visual communication.

• Key movements, such as the Avant-Garde and International Style, that shaped the industry.

• The relationship between design and technology over time.

Duration: 35 hours

Cost: Free for view-only access, with a premium membership available for certification ($20/month).

3. Udemy – Free Graphic Design Courses

Udemy, a leading online learning platform, offers a variety of free graphic design courses. While many courses are paid, Udemy regularly offers discounts and promotions, making it a great place to find affordable or even free learning resources.

Some free courses include:

• Graphic Design Theory for Beginners: Covering basic design principles like color theory, typography, and composition. This course is ideal for anyone starting out.

• The Complete Graphic Design Bootcamp: A hands-on, project-based course that introduces you to Adobe Photoshop, Illustrator, and InDesign through practical exercises.

• Design and Make Infographics: Learn how to visualize data and create compelling infographics.

Duration: Varies (typically 2-5 hours).

Cost: Free and discounted courses.

4. LinkedIn Learning (formerly Lynda.com) – Free 1-Month Trial

LinkedIn Learning offers a one-month free trial, providing access to over 16,000 courses, including those focused on graphic design. During the free trial, you can take advantage of their high-quality content and explore courses that cover software like Adobe Photoshop, Illustrator, and InDesign, as well as design theory and principles.

Recommended courses include:

• Universal Principles of Design: A must-take course for anyone serious about building a foundation in design.

• Logo Design: Techniques: Learn the art of crafting memorable logos from a seasoned professional.

• Brand Strategy for Designers: Focus on how to create a brand’s identity, covering everything from color schemes to typography.

Duration: Varies (average course length 5-10 hours).

Cost: Free for 1 month, subscription available for $22.19/month thereafter.

5. CreativeLive – Graphic Design Fundamentals

CreativeLive offers a wide range of creative courses, including several in graphic design. They feature both free and paid classes, with a focus on hands-on learning and real-world applications.

One of the free courses available is Graphic Design Fundamentals: Getting Started. This course is great for beginners and covers key design principles like color theory, typography, layout, and composition. You’ll also work on practical projects, such as designing advertisements and posters, to apply what you've learned.

Duration: 6 hours

Cost: Free, with a subscription plan available for $25/month.

6. Envato Tuts+ – Adobe Illustrator & Photoshop Courses

Envato Tuts+ offers a collection of courses focused on graphic design software, including Adobe Illustrator and Photoshop. Although access to their full library requires a subscription, many of their beginner-level courses are free or offer free trials.

Some courses worth checking out:

• From the Top: Adobe Illustrator for Beginners: A detailed introduction to Illustrator, covering tools like the Pen Tool, Curvature Tool, and Shape Builder.

• From the Top: Adobe Photoshop for Beginners: A beginner-friendly guide to Photoshop, focusing on layers, blending modes, and image retouching.

• Working with Color in Adobe Photoshop: Learn the basics of color theory and how to apply them in Photoshop to enhance your designs.

Duration: Varies (typically 1-3 hours).

Cost: Free for select courses, subscription available for $16.50/month.

7. Skillshare – Free 1-Month Trial

Skillshare is a popular online platform for creative courses, offering both free and paid content. With a 1-month free trial, you can access over 27,000 classes, many of which focus on graphic design, branding, and creative software.

Notable courses on Skillshare:

• Graphic Design Mastery: The Complete Branding Process: A comprehensive course that covers logo design, packaging design, and how to create an entire brand identity.

• Adobe Photoshop CC – Essentials Training: A beginner-friendly course that helps you master Photoshop tools and techniques for creating stunning designs.

• Logo Design with Draplin: Secrets of Shape, Type, and Color: Learn logo design techniques from one of the leading professionals in the industry.

Duration: Varies (typically 1-10 hours).

Cost: Free for 1 month, subscription available for $19/month.

8. Alison – Free Graphic Design Courses

Alison offers free graphic design courses with a variety of theoretical and practical content. While the courses are free to take, you can pay for a certificate if you want official recognition of your achievement.

Recommended courses include:

• Graphic Design – Visual and Graphic Design: A beginner-friendly course covering the essential elements of graphic design, including line, shape, form, and texture.

• Fundamentals of Graphic Design: A more advanced course that delves deeper into design theory and practice.

Duration: 2-3 hours.

Cost: Free for course access, with certificates available for purchase.
